Stella981 Stella981
3年前
Gitlab+Jenkins+K8s集群+Kuboard+Harbor实现自动化CICD
本次通过GitlabJenkinsK8s集群KuboardHarbor实现自动化CICD,当容器镜像推送到Harbor镜像库中之后,自动触发dockerpull更新Kubernetes环境中的容器镜像。实验拓扑图:!1.png(https://s2.51cto.com/images/20201004/16018188
Stella981 Stella981
3年前
Jenkins与Docker相关的Plugin使用
Jenkins与Docker相关的Plugin使用Jenkins与Docker相关的Plugin在JenkinsPlugin(https://www.oschina.net/action/GoToLink?urlhttps%3A%2F%2Fwiki.jenkinsci.org%2Fdisplay%2FJENKINS%2FPl
Stella981 Stella981
3年前
Jenkins 2.9.1 安装
安装jdk(https://my.oschina.net/corleone/blog/1582035),必须要jdk1.8。在/tmp目录下下载jenkins和tomcat下载jenkins(https://www.oschina.net/action/GoToLink?urlhttp%3A%2F%2Fmirrors
Stella981 Stella981
3年前
Jnekins+Gitlab代码提交全程配置
实验环境:测试机:192.168.2.156Jenkins:192.168.2.157Gitlab:192.168.2.158温馨提示:如果不知道,Jenkins和Gitlab安装过程~可参考本人的一下博客文章https://www.cnblogs.com/bixiaoyu/p/9560992.html(
Stella981 Stella981
3年前
Jenkins打包复制远程机器的脚本
!(https://oscimg.oschina.net/oscnet/32950103d535b36c3ceaee5bd09cea4b492.jpg)time\date%Y%m%d\rmrf/root/voiceapi/jenkins/voiceapi/$timemv/root/voiceapi/jenkins/voicea
Stella981 Stella981
3年前
Jenkins详细教程
  最近花了一段时间研究jenkins这个工具。所以写下这篇文章,算是当做记录吧!一、jenkins是什么?    Jenkins是一个开源的、提供友好操作界面的持续集成(CI)工具,起源于Hudson(Hudson是商用的),主要用于持续、自动的构建/测试软件项目、监控外部任务的运行(这个比较抽象,暂且写上,
Stella981 Stella981
3年前
Jenkins 安装和配置、启动jar包
一、下载jekins.war包下载地址https://jenkins.io/doc/book/installing/二、安装将war包放在tomcat中,并且启动tomact。启动成功后访问http://192.168.52.129:8080/jenkins/(https://www.oschina.net/acti
Stella981 Stella981
3年前
GitOps—用于基础设施自动化的DevOps
GitOps提供了一种自动化和管理基础设施的方法。它通过许多团队已经应用的DevOps最佳实践来做到这一点,例如版本控制、代码评审和CI/CD管道。由于DevOps在提高生产率和软件质量方面的巨大潜力,许多公司一直采用DevOps。在这个过程中,我们已经找到了自动化软件开发生命周期的方法。然而,在基础设施设置和部署方面,它仍然主要是一个手动过程。